[data-v-66002440]:export{colorPrimary:#2d68ec}.topBanner[data-v-66002440]{background-image:url(../../static/img/banner.67d9fb9a.png)}.section01 .comTitle[data-v-66002440]{margin-bottom:43px}.section02 .productList[data-v-66002440]{display:flex;flex-wrap:wrap;margin:-15px}.section02 .productList .item[data-v-66002440]{width:33.33%;padding:15px;box-sizing:border-box}.section02 .productList .item .productCard[data-v-66002440]{background:#fff;border-radius:8px;padding:30px;box-shadow:0 2px 10px rgba(0,0,0,.1);transition:all .3s ease;height:240px;display:flex;flex-direction:column;align-items:center;text-align:center}.section02 .productList .item .productCard[data-v-66002440]:hover{transform:translateY(-5px);box-shadow:0 5px 20px rgba(0,0,0,.15)}.section02 .productList .item .productCard .productIcon[data-v-66002440]{font-size:48px;margin-bottom:15px}.section02 .productList .item .productCard .productTitle[data-v-66002440]{font-size:20px;font-weight:700;margin-bottom:15px;color:#333}.section02 .productList .item .productCard .productDesc[data-v-66002440]{font-size:16px;color:#666;line-height:1.6;flex:1;display:flex;align-items:flex-start;justify-content:center;flex-direction:column}.section03 .resourceMarket[data-v-66002440]{margin-top:40px}.section03 .resourceMarket .resourceTabs[data-v-66002440]{display:flex;margin-bottom:20px;border-bottom:2px solid #e8e8e8}.section03 .resourceMarket .resourceTabs .tab[data-v-66002440]{height:60px;line-height:60px;padding:0 40px;margin-right:30px;cursor:pointer;font-size:18px;color:#666;border-bottom:3px solid transparent;transition:all .3s ease}.section03 .resourceMarket .resourceTabs .tab[data-v-66002440]:hover{color:#c73f31}.section03 .resourceMarket .resourceTabs .tab.active[data-v-66002440]{color:#c73f31;border-bottom-color:#c73f31;font-weight:700}.section03 .resourceMarket .resourceCategoriesTabs[data-v-66002440]{display:flex;margin-bottom:30px;border-bottom:2px solid #e8e8e8}.section03 .resourceMarket .resourceCategoriesTabs .tab[data-v-66002440]{display:flex;flex-direction:column;align-items:center;justify-content:center;height:80px;padding:0 30px;margin-right:20px;cursor:pointer;color:#666;border-bottom:3px solid transparent;transition:all .3s ease}.section03 .resourceMarket .resourceCategoriesTabs .tab .categoryIcon[data-v-66002440]{font-size:24px;margin-bottom:5px}.section03 .resourceMarket .resourceCategoriesTabs .tab .categoryName[data-v-66002440]{font-size:14px}.section03 .resourceMarket .resourceCategoriesTabs .tab[data-v-66002440]:hover{color:#c73f31}.section03 .resourceMarket .resourceCategoriesTabs .tab.active[data-v-66002440]{color:#c73f31;border-bottom-color:#c73f31;font-weight:700}.section03 .resourceMarket .resourceGrid[data-v-66002440]{display:grid;grid-template-columns:repeat(auto-fill,minmax(380px,1fr));gap:24px;margin-bottom:40px}.section03 .resourceMarket .resourceGrid .resourceCard[data-v-66002440]{background:#fff;border:1px solid #e8e8e8;border-radius:8px;overflow:hidden;transition:all .3s ease;position:relative}.section03 .resourceMarket .resourceGrid .resourceCard.sold-out[data-v-66002440]{opacity:.5;filter:grayscale(100%);pointer-events:none}.section03 .resourceMarket .resourceGrid .resourceCard .sold-out-tag[data-v-66002440]{position:absolute;top:10px;right:10px;background:#999;color:#fff;padding:6px 16px;border-radius:4px;font-size:14px;font-weight:700;z-index:10}.section03 .resourceMarket .resourceGrid .resourceCard[data-v-66002440]:hover{transform:translateY(-4px);box-shadow:0 8px 24px rgba(0,0,0,.12);border-color:#d0d0d0}.section03 .resourceMarket .resourceGrid .resourceCard .resourceHeader[data-v-66002440]{padding:24px 18px;background:#c73f31;color:#fff;position:relative}.section03 .resourceMarket .resourceGrid .resourceCard .resourceHeader .resourceClusterTitle[data-v-66002440]{font-size:34px;font-weight:500;margin-bottom:4px;text-align:center;opacity:.9}.section03 .resourceMarket .resourceGrid .resourceCard .resourceHeader .resourceTitle[data-v-66002440]{font-size:18px;font-weight:700;line-height:1.5;margin-bottom:8px;text-align:center}.section03 .resourceMarket .resourceGrid .resourceCard .resourceHeader .resourcePriceTag[data-v-66002440]{background:#1a365d;color:#fff;font-size:20px;font-weight:700;padding:12px 24px;border-radius:4px;text-align:center;margin:0 auto;display:inline-block;position:relative;left:50%;transform:translateX(-50%)}.section03 .resourceMarket .resourceGrid .resourceCard .resourceSpecs[data-v-66002440]{padding:24px 30px}.section03 .resourceMarket .resourceGrid .resourceCard .resourceSpecs .specItem[data-v-66002440]{display:flex;align-items:center;margin-bottom:12px;line-height:1.5}.section03 .resourceMarket .resourceGrid .resourceCard .resourceSpecs .specItem[data-v-66002440]:last-child{margin-bottom:0}.section03 .resourceMarket .resourceGrid .resourceCard .resourceSpecs .specItem .checkmark[data-v-66002440]{color:#c73f31;font-size:14px;margin-right:12px;font-weight:700}.section03 .resourceMarket .resourceGrid .resourceCard .resourceSpecs .specItem .specLabel[data-v-66002440]{font-size:14px;color:#333;margin-right:8px;width:80px;font-weight:500}.section03 .resourceMarket .resourceGrid .resourceCard .resourceSpecs .specItem .specValue[data-v-66002440]{font-size:14px;color:#333;flex:1}.section03 .resourceMarket .resourceGrid .resourceCard .resourceFooter[data-v-66002440]{padding:24px 30px;border-top:1px solid #e8e8e8;display:flex;justify-content:center}.section03 .resourceMarket .resourceGrid .resourceCard .resourceFooter .buyBtn[data-v-66002440]{width:100%;padding:14px 32px;background:#c73f31;color:#fff;border:none;border-radius:4px;cursor:pointer;font-size:16px;font-weight:700;transition:all .3s ease}.section03 .resourceMarket .resourceGrid .resourceCard .resourceFooter .buyBtn[data-v-66002440]:hover{background:#b3392c;transform:translateY(-2px);box-shadow:0 4px 12px rgba(199,63,49,.3)}.section03 .resourceMarket .resourceGrid .resourceCard .resourceFooter .buyBtn[data-v-66002440]:active{transform:translateY(0)}.section03 .resourceMarket .pagination[data-v-66002440]{display:flex;justify-content:space-between;align-items:center;padding:20px 0;border-top:1px solid #e8e8e8}.section03 .resourceMarket .pagination .paginationInfo[data-v-66002440]{font-size:14px;color:#666}.section03 .resourceMarket .pagination .paginationControls[data-v-66002440]{display:flex;align-items:center}.section03 .resourceMarket .pagination .paginationControls .pageBtn[data-v-66002440]{height:40px;width:40px;border:1px solid #e0e0e0;border-radius:4px;background:#fff;cursor:pointer;font-size:14px;margin:0 5px;transition:all .3s ease}.section03 .resourceMarket .pagination .paginationControls .pageBtn[data-v-66002440]:hover:not(:disabled){border-color:#c73f31;color:#c73f31}.section03 .resourceMarket .pagination .paginationControls .pageBtn[data-v-66002440]:disabled{cursor:not-allowed;opacity:.5}.section03 .resourceMarket .pagination .paginationControls .pageNum[data-v-66002440]{height:40px;min-width:40px;line-height:40px;text-align:center;margin:0 5px;cursor:pointer;font-size:14px;border-radius:4px;transition:all .3s ease}.section03 .resourceMarket .pagination .paginationControls .pageNum[data-v-66002440]:hover{color:#c73f31}.section03 .resourceMarket .pagination .paginationControls .pageNum.active[data-v-66002440]{background:#c73f31;color:#fff;font-weight:700}.section03 .modelMarketSection[data-v-66002440]{margin-top:30px}.section03 .modelMarketSection .modelMarketTitle[data-v-66002440]{font-size:24px;font-weight:700;color:#1a365d;margin-bottom:24px;text-align:center}.section03 .modelMarketSection .modelMarketTabs[data-v-66002440]{display:flex;justify-content:center;margin-bottom:24px;gap:40px}.section03 .modelMarketSection .modelMarketTabs .modelTab[data-v-66002440]{font-size:16px;color:#666;padding:8px 0;cursor:pointer;position:relative}.section03 .modelMarketSection .modelMarketTabs .modelTab.active[data-v-66002440]{color:#c73f31;font-weight:600}.section03 .modelMarketSection .modelMarketTabs .modelTab.active[data-v-66002440]:after{content:"";position:absolute;bottom:0;left:0;right:0;height:3px;background:#c73f31;border-radius:2px}.section03 .modelMarketSection .modelTableContainer[data-v-66002440]{background:#fff;border-radius:8px;overflow:hidden;box-shadow:0 2px 8px rgba(0,0,0,.08)}.section03 .modelMarketSection .modelTableContainer .modelTable[data-v-66002440]{width:100%;border-collapse:collapse}.section03 .modelMarketSection .modelTableContainer .modelTable thead[data-v-66002440]{background:#f9fafb}.section03 .modelMarketSection .modelTableContainer .modelTable thead th[data-v-66002440]{padding:16px 12px;text-align:center;font-size:14px;font-weight:600;color:#374151;border-bottom:1px solid #e5e7eb}.section03 .modelMarketSection .modelTableContainer .modelTable thead th span[data-v-66002440]{font-size:12px;color:#9ca3af;font-weight:400}.section03 .modelMarketSection .modelTableContainer .modelTable tbody tr[data-v-66002440]{border-bottom:1px solid #f3f4f6;transition:background .2s}.section03 .modelMarketSection .modelTableContainer .modelTable tbody tr[data-v-66002440]:hover{background:#f9fafb}.section03 .modelMarketSection .modelTableContainer .modelTable tbody tr[data-v-66002440]:last-child{border-bottom:none}.section03 .modelMarketSection .modelTableContainer .modelTable tbody tr td[data-v-66002440]{padding:16px 12px;text-align:center;font-size:14px;color:#4b5563}.section03 .modelMarketSection .modelTableContainer .modelTable tbody tr td.modelName[data-v-66002440]{color:#1f2937;font-weight:500;text-align:left}.section03 .modelMarketSection .modelTableContainer .modelTable tbody tr td.priceInput[data-v-66002440],.section03 .modelMarketSection .modelTableContainer .modelTable tbody tr td.priceOutput[data-v-66002440]{color:#dc2626;font-weight:600}.section03 .modelMarketSection .modelTableContainer .modelTable tbody tr td .availability[data-v-66002440]{display:flex;justify-content:center;gap:3px}.section03 .modelMarketSection .modelTableContainer .modelTable tbody tr td .availability .bar[data-v-66002440]{width:4px;height:16px;background:#c73f31;border-radius:2px}.section03 .modelMarketSection .modelTableContainer .modelTable tbody tr td .buyModelBtn[data-v-66002440]{padding:8px 24px;background:#c73f31;color:#fff;border:none;border-radius:20px;font-size:14px;font-weight:500;cursor:pointer;transition:all .3s}.section03 .modelMarketSection .modelTableContainer .modelTable tbody tr td .buyModelBtn[data-v-66002440]:hover:not(:disabled){background:#a83229}.section03 .modelMarketSection .modelTableContainer .modelTable tbody tr td .buyModelBtn[data-v-66002440]:disabled{background:#d1d5db;cursor:not-allowed}.model-buy-dialog .el-dialog__header[data-v-66002440]{background:#c73f31;padding:20px;margin:0;border-radius:4px 4px 0 0}.model-buy-dialog .el-dialog__header .el-dialog__title[data-v-66002440]{color:#fff;font-size:20px;font-weight:700}.model-buy-dialog .el-dialog__header .el-dialog__headerbtn[data-v-66002440]{top:20px}.model-buy-dialog .el-dialog__header .el-dialog__headerbtn .el-dialog__close[data-v-66002440]{color:#fff;font-size:20px}.model-buy-dialog .el-dialog__header .el-dialog__headerbtn .el-dialog__close[data-v-66002440]:hover{color:#fff}.model-buy-dialog .el-dialog__body[data-v-66002440]{padding:30px}.model-buy-dialog .el-dialog__footer[data-v-66002440]{padding:0 30px 30px 30px}.model-dialog-footer[data-v-66002440]{display:flex;justify-content:space-between;gap:20px}.model-dialog-footer .el-button[data-v-66002440]{flex:1;padding:15px 0;font-size:16px;font-weight:700;border:none;border-radius:4px}.model-dialog-footer .model-cancel-btn[data-v-66002440]{background:#6c757d;color:#fff}.model-dialog-footer .model-cancel-btn[data-v-66002440]:hover{background:#5a6268;color:#fff}.model-dialog-footer .model-confirm-btn[data-v-66002440]{background:#c73f31;color:#fff}.model-dialog-footer .model-confirm-btn[data-v-66002440]:hover{background:#a83229;color:#fff}.model-estimated-price[data-v-66002440]{color:#c73f31;font-weight:700;font-size:16px}.modelDetailsSection .modelDetailsTable[data-v-66002440]{width:100%;border-collapse:collapse}.modelDetailsSection .modelDetailsTable thead tr[data-v-66002440]{background:#f9fafb}.modelDetailsSection .modelDetailsTable thead tr th[data-v-66002440]{padding:16px 12px;text-align:center;font-size:14px;font-weight:600;color:#374151}.modelDetailsSection .modelDetailsTable tbody tr[data-v-66002440]{border-bottom:1px solid #f3f4f6;cursor:pointer;transition:background .2s}.modelDetailsSection .modelDetailsTable tbody tr[data-v-66002440]:hover{background:#f9fafb}.modelDetailsSection .modelDetailsTable tbody tr[data-v-66002440]:last-child{border-bottom:none}.modelDetailsSection .modelDetailsTable tbody tr td[data-v-66002440]{padding:16px 12px;text-align:center;font-size:14px;color:#374151}.modelDetailsSection .modelDetailsTable tbody tr td.modelNameLink[data-v-66002440]{color:#374151;font-weight:600;text-align:left}.modelDetailsSection .modelDetailsTable tbody tr td.modelNameLink[data-v-66002440]:hover{text-decoration:underline}.modelDetailsSection .modelDetailsTable tbody tr td.scoreCell[data-v-66002440]{font-weight:600;color:#374151}.modelDetailsSection .modelDetailsTable tbody tr td.scoreCell.totalScoreCell[data-v-66002440]{color:#c73f31}.modelDetailsSection .modelDetailsFooter[data-v-66002440]{margin-top:24px}.modelDetailsSection .modelDetailsFooter .footerLinks[data-v-66002440]{display:flex;justify-content:space-between;align-items:center}.modelDetailsSection .modelDetailsFooter .footerLinks .footerLink[data-v-66002440]{color:#6b7280;font-size:13px;text-decoration:none}.modelDetailsSection .modelDetailsFooter .footerLinks .footerLink[data-v-66002440]:hover{text-decoration:underline}.modelDetailsSection .modelDetailsFooter .footerLinks .footerRight[data-v-66002440]{font-size:13px;color:#6b7280}.modelDetailsSection .modelDetailsFooter .footerLinks .footerRight .footerLink[data-v-66002440]{color:#43b957;font-weight:500}.section04[data-v-66002440]{margin-top:60px}.section04 .advantageList[data-v-66002440]{display:flex;flex-wrap:wrap;margin:-15px}.section04 .advantageList .item[data-v-66002440]{width:25%;padding:15px;box-sizing:border-box}.section04 .advantageList .item .advantageCard[data-v-66002440]{background:hsla(0,0%,100%,.1);border-radius:8px;padding:30px;height:130px;transition:all .3s ease}.section04 .advantageList .item .advantageCard[data-v-66002440]:hover{background:hsla(0,0%,100%,.15)}.section04 .advantageList .item .advantageCard .advantageTitle[data-v-66002440]{font-size:18px;font-weight:700;margin-bottom:15px;color:#fff}.section04 .advantageList .item .advantageCard .advantageDesc[data-v-66002440]{font-size:14px;color:hsla(0,0%,100%,.8);line-height:1.6}